La Tolteca is a classic in this area. The fresh ground corn products are amazing. We've gotten prepared masa to make tamales and it came out moist. The fresh fried chips taste like corn and salsa are delicious and a great addition to a party since you can get pint, quart, etc. I've never dined here, always gotten take away. But parking is easy with a large free lot.

1/2/2026 3pm Placed order at the counter for 2 enchilada plate and combo plate. Received our cups, chips and salsa with a side of chunky guacamole Service is friendly and easy. 3:30 received our order and tried all the things. Chile verde was good on flavor and texture. Cheese enchilada good. Taquito and taco, nice crispy set up, good portion, shredded beef is on the dry side but you can cover that in sauce if you want. I will stick to other items I enjoy more. My top are still pork tamale and cheese enchilada. Place was packed and is definitively a community institution with 70 years of history. Happy New Year!
